在人工智能迅猛发展的今天,大模型训练已经成为许多领域研究和应用的关键。对于新手来说,搭建一个高效的大模型训练工作站可能是一项挑战。别担心,今天我们就来详细讲解如何打造这样一个工作站,让你告别小白烦恼。
一、硬件配置篇
1. 处理器(CPU)
首先,你需要一个强大的CPU来处理大量的计算任务。目前,Intel和AMD是市场上主流的CPU品牌。对于大模型训练,推荐使用至少8核心的处理器,以便同时处理多个任务。
2. 显卡(GPU)
GPU是进行深度学习训练的核心硬件。NVIDIA、AMD等品牌的显卡在深度学习领域有着广泛的应用。对于新手,推荐使用至少一张NVIDIA的GeForce RTX 30系列显卡。
3. 内存(RAM)
内存的大小直接影响着模型训练的速度。对于大模型训练,建议至少配备32GB的RAM。如果条件允许,更高内存容量会带来更好的性能。
4. 存储(SSD/HDD)
存储设备的选择主要取决于你的数据量。SSD具有读写速度快、寿命长的优点,适合存放操作系统和常用软件。HDD则拥有更大的存储空间,适合存放大量数据。
二、软件配置篇
1. 操作系统
推荐使用Linux操作系统,如Ubuntu或CentOS。Linux系统在深度学习领域有着广泛的应用,且对硬件资源占用较小。
2. 编程语言
Python是目前深度学习领域最流行的编程语言。掌握Python可以帮助你更好地进行模型训练和调优。
3. 深度学习框架
TensorFlow和PyTorch是目前最流行的深度学习框架。选择其中一个框架进行学习,可以帮助你快速上手大模型训练。
4. 其他软件
- CUDA:用于在NVIDIA GPU上加速深度学习训练。
- cuDNN:NVIDIA为CUDA提供的深度神经网络库。
- OpenCV:用于图像处理和计算机视觉。
三、网络配置篇
1. 网络带宽
大模型训练需要大量的数据传输,因此需要确保网络带宽足够。建议使用至少100Mbps的带宽。
2. 网络安全
为了确保数据安全,建议配置防火墙和入侵检测系统。
四、实战演练篇
1. 数据准备
收集和整理训练数据,确保数据质量。
2. 模型选择
根据你的研究或应用需求,选择合适的模型。
3. 模型训练
使用深度学习框架进行模型训练,并对模型进行调优。
4. 模型评估
对训练好的模型进行评估,确保其性能满足需求。
五、总结
通过以上步骤,你可以搭建一个高效的大模型训练工作站。在这个过程中,不断学习和实践,相信你会逐渐成为一名深度学习领域的专家。祝你在人工智能的道路上越走越远!
